Hyperscale Data $GPUS, a developer of AI‑centric data‑center hardware, has just bought an additional 67 BTC, raising its total holdings to 849 BTC. This move comes as Bitcoin trades around $62,950, a modest 1.6 % rise over the past day. While the market’s fear‑greed meter indicates extreme fear, the fact that a tech‑heavy company is expanding its crypto position suggests a belief that Bitcoin can serve as a reliable store of value for long‑term infrastructure projects.
For retail investors, the takeaway is that institutional activity can provide a counterbalance to prevailing market sentiment. Even in a fear‑laden environment, large players are still allocating capital to Bitcoin, hinting at underlying confidence in its resilience. This could help stabilize prices if the broader market remains volatile.
